;

Jak v Google Chrome funguje blokování reklam (2)

27. 2. 2018
Doba čtení: 2 minuty

Sdílet

 Autor: © HaywireMedia - Fotolia.com
Google splnil slib a uvedl funkci blokování reklam pro prohlížeč Chrome, kterou se chlubil už téměř celý rok.

Předchozí díl

Google kráčí po tenkém ledě, když svůj přístup nazývá filtrování (a nikoliv blokování), protože konečný důsledek na weby je v tomto případě stejný, jako by byl nainstalován blokovací doplněk: všechny reklamy „zmizí“. Chrome filtrování provádí na bázi „web po webu“ (ne „reklama po reklamě“, což některé komentáře k nové funkcionalitě nezmiňovaly.

Jak funguje filtrování reklam v Chromu?

Vícekrokový proces, implementovaný Googlem, začíná automatickým hodnocením vzorků stránek nějakého webu, na nichž hledají porušení standardů koalice. Každý web pak dostane známku: prošel, prošel s varováním, neprošel.

„Prošel s varováním“ znamená, že daný web má „několik reklam poručujících standardy“, jež by měl administrátor webu před dalším hodnocením napravit. Známka „neprošel“ znamená, že byla nalezena „početná“ porušení, a vlastník webu pak má 30 dní na provedení změn a vznesení požadavku na druhé hodnocení. Filtrování reklam naskočí po této „době milosti“, nebudou-li implementována nápravná opatření.

Jakmile filtrování začne, odstraní Google reklamy z webu na minimálně 30 dní, protože dřívější realizace opakovaných hodnocení není možná.

Weby se známkou „neprošel“ jsou přidány na seznam, který je uložen na seznamech Googlu. Chrome tuto „černou listinu“ využívá pro porovnávání URL. Když nalezne shodu – tzn. prohlížeč byl nasměrován na web se známkou „neprošel“ – pak Chrome provede další dohledávání, tentokrát v souboru „otisků prstů“ reklam na EasyListu, open-source seznamu pro identifikaci a odstraňování reklam, který tvoří páteř většiny blokátorů reklam v prohlížečích, včetně Adblocku a Adblocku Plus.

bitcoin_skoleni

V tomto bodě Chrome zamítne uznat požadavky webu na reklamy, v jejichž zobrazení zabrání, protože je ani nenačte. (Většinu reklam obsluhují sítě třetích stran, ne přímo servery, na kterých běží web, na němž zas pro změnu běží dané reklamy.) Na jakékoliv stránce s minimálně jednou vynechanou reklamou Chrome uživatele upozorní zprávou „Ads blocked“ nebo „reklamy blokovány“. Toto upozornění může být rozbaleno – a následně zobrazuje popis, na němž stojí „tato stránka obvykle zobrazuje obtěžující reklamu“ společně s možností vypnutí filtrování tohoto webu prohlížečem.

Pokračování